The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Charles T Kirby, born in 1834 in Exeter, Devon, consisted of 3 members. Charles T was the head of the household, married to Mary A Kirby, born in 1824 in Bicknoller, Somerset, England. They had 1 grandchild; George C, born 1879 in Birmingham, Warwickshire, England.
